Our Appliance Removal and Disposal service in Parmer Lane offers a convenient and eco-friendly solution for getting rid of old or broken appliances. Property owners typically need this service when upgrading to new appliances, clearing out an estate, or performing a renovation that requires the removal of large, bulky items. We ensure responsible disposal, often including recycling.
Neglecting proper appliance disposal can lead to environmental contamination due to hazardous materials and can also result in fines for improper dumping. Utilizing a professional service ensures these items are handled safely and responsibly, protecting both your property and the environment.

Do I need to disconnect my old appliance before you arrive?
While we can often assist with basic disconnections, we recommend having electrical and water lines professionally disconnected prior to our arrival for safety and efficiency. This also ensures no damage to your plumbing or electrical systems.
What types of appliances do you remove?
We remove a wide range of household appliances including refrigerators, freezers, washing machines, dryers, ovens, dishwashers, microwaves, and water heaters. If you have a specific appliance in mind, please inquire.
Are there any appliances you cannot remove?
Generally, we remove most standard household appliances. However, we do not handle commercial-grade appliances or appliances containing highly corrosive or radioactive materials. Please contact us if you have unusual items.
What happens to my old appliances after you take them?
We prioritize environmentally responsible disposal. This often means transporting appliances to certified recycling centers where materials like metal, plastic, and refrigerants can be properly processed and reused.
